Frequently Asked Questions
How many revolutions per minute is 1 hertz?
1 hertz equals 60 revolutions per minute.
How many hertz is 1 revolution per minute?
1 revolution per minute equals 0.016666666667 hertz.

How do you convert hertz to revolutions per minute?
Multiply the value in hertz by 60 to get revolutions per minute.
